EECS 678 Introduction to Theory of Computing ...Tor is de-anonymized if you control both the guard node (first hop) and either the exit node (last hop) or the website being visited. So no, 388 staff can't de-anonymize Tor. Fall 2023. This course teaches the security mindset and introduces the principles and practices of computer security as applied to software, host systems, and networks. It covers the foundations of building, using, and managing secure systems. Topics include standard cryptographic functions and protocols ...
